The main activity of the C-SRNWP programme is the coordination between the five LAM Consortia in Europe (ALADIN, COSMO, HIRLAM, LACE and Met Office). The coordination is ensured by the eight Expert Teams (data assimilation and use of observations; diagnostics, validation and verification; dynamics and lateral boundary coupling; link with applications; physical parameterization: upper air; predictability and EPS; surface and soil processes: model and data assimilation; system aspects) established last year and the regular contacts between the members of the SRNWP Advisory Committee. Beside that two SRNWP-related programmes (responsible member: MetOffice) are ongoing (their reports are prepared independently): SRNWP-I (Interoperability) and SRNWP-V (Verification).
The Expert Teams continued their activities based on their respective workplans (which are available at the srnwp.met.hu webpage of the SRNWP programme). The Expert Teams proposed the "review talks" and their respective scientific sessions for the EWGLAM/SRNWP meeting and the members were actively taking part in the annual meeting.
2.2 SRNWP Advisory Committee issues
The SRNWP Advisory Committee had its fourth meeting after the EWGLAM/SRNWP event on 1st of October. At this time the Expert Team chairpersons were also invited and the EUMETNET Executive Director could also attend the meeting. The discussions were more focused on the Expert Team issues with special emphasis on the possible efficiency improvements of the Expert Team activities.

For the end of the year the most important activities will concentrate on the implementation of the proposals, decisions formulated in the annual meeting. Beside others the following main activities are planned to be realised: update the list of national contacts for C-SRNWP, official contacts to Poland in order to convince them for entering the programme, initiative to exchange observational data for the validation of surface schemes, update the list of workshops for the forthcoming year, participation in the EUMETCAL training course.
